
Alcohol is a depressant that affects the central nervous system, leading to a range of effects including relaxation, impaired judgment, and reduced coordination. While some people may feel a temporary boost in energy or sociability after consuming alcohol, this is typically followed by a crash as the body metabolizes the substance. The idea that alcohol can pep you up is a common misconception, as its primary effects are sedative rather than stimulant. In reality, alcohol can disrupt sleep patterns, decrease motivation, and impair cognitive function, all of which can contribute to feelings of fatigue and lethargy. Understanding the true effects of alcohol on the body is crucial for making informed decisions about its consumption and promoting overall health and well-being.

Short-term Effects: Alcohol can provide a temporary boost in mood and energy, making you feel more alert
Alcohol's short-term effects on mood and energy are complex and multifaceted. While it may initially seem like a stimulant due to its ability to increase sociability and reduce inhibitions, alcohol is actually a depressant that slows down the central nervous system. The temporary boost in mood and energy that some people experience is likely due to the release of dopamine, a neurotransmitter associated with pleasure and reward. However, this effect is short-lived and can lead to a crash in mood and energy levels as the body begins to metabolize the alcohol.
The short-term effects of alcohol on mood and energy can also depend on factors such as the individual's tolerance, the amount consumed, and the context in which it is used. For example, a person who drinks alcohol regularly may develop a tolerance to its effects, meaning that they may need to consume more to achieve the same level of mood and energy enhancement. Additionally, the amount of alcohol consumed can impact the duration and intensity of its effects, with higher levels of consumption leading to more pronounced and longer-lasting effects.
It is also important to consider the potential risks and negative consequences associated with using alcohol as a means of boosting mood and energy. Alcohol can impair judgment, coordination, and reaction time, which can lead to accidents and injuries. Additionally, excessive alcohol consumption can lead to a range of health problems, including liver damage, cardiovascular disease, and addiction.
In conclusion, while alcohol may provide a temporary boost in mood and energy, it is important to consider the potential risks and negative consequences associated with its use. It is always advisable to consume alcohol in moderation and to be aware of its effects on your body and behavior.

Long-term Consequences: Regular alcohol consumption can lead to decreased energy levels and overall health decline
Regular alcohol consumption can lead to decreased energy levels and overall health decline. This is because alcohol is a depressant that slows down the central nervous system, leading to feelings of fatigue and lethargy. Over time, the body becomes less efficient at processing alcohol, which can result in a buildup of toxins and a decrease in overall health.
One of the long-term consequences of regular alcohol consumption is liver damage. The liver is responsible for breaking down alcohol and removing it from the body, but excessive alcohol consumption can lead to liver inflammation, scarring, and eventually liver failure. This can have a significant impact on energy levels, as the liver plays a crucial role in regulating blood sugar and energy metabolism.
Another long-term consequence of regular alcohol consumption is nutrient deficiencies. Alcohol can interfere with the absorption of essential nutrients, such as vitamin B12, folate, and magnesium, which are important for maintaining energy levels and overall health. Additionally, alcohol consumption can lead to poor dietary choices, further exacerbating nutrient deficiencies.
Regular alcohol consumption can also lead to sleep disturbances, which can contribute to decreased energy levels. Alcohol may help people fall asleep faster, but it can also disrupt the sleep cycle, leading to poor quality sleep and daytime fatigue. Over time, this can have a significant impact on overall health and well-being.
Finally, regular alcohol consumption can lead to mental health issues, such as depression and anxiety, which can also contribute to decreased energy levels. Alcohol may provide temporary relief from stress and anxiety, but it can also exacerbate these conditions over time, leading to a vicious cycle of alcohol consumption and mental health issues.
In conclusion, while alcohol may provide a temporary energy boost, regular consumption can lead to decreased energy levels and overall health decline. It is important to be aware of the long-term consequences of alcohol consumption and to drink responsibly to maintain optimal health and well-being.

Blood Alcohol Content: The amount of alcohol in your bloodstream affects how you feel; higher levels can be dangerous
Alcohol's impact on the body is directly tied to the concentration of alcohol in the bloodstream, known as Blood Alcohol Content (BAC). As BAC increases, the effects of alcohol become more pronounced, transitioning from mild relaxation to significant impairment. Initially, a low BAC may produce feelings of euphoria and sociability, often perceived as a "pepping up" effect. However, this sensation is short-lived and can quickly escalate to more dangerous levels.
The body metabolizes alcohol at a relatively constant rate, typically around 0.015% BAC per hour. This means that consuming more than one standard drink per hour can lead to a rapid increase in BAC. As BAC rises, cognitive functions, motor skills, and reaction times are increasingly impaired. At higher levels, alcohol can depress the central nervous system, leading to symptoms such as slurred speech, poor balance, and even unconsciousness.
It's crucial to understand that the effects of alcohol are not linear; small increases in BAC can result in disproportionately larger effects. For example, a BAC of 0.05% can cause noticeable impairment in driving ability, while a BAC of 0.10% can lead to severe impairment and a significantly increased risk of accidents. At 0.20% BAC, an individual may experience blackout, memory loss, and potentially life-threatening consequences such as respiratory depression.
Factors such as body weight, metabolism, and tolerance can influence how quickly BAC rises and the severity of its effects. However, it's important to note that these factors do not negate the inherent risks associated with high BAC levels. The only way to ensure safety is to consume alcohol responsibly and be aware of one's limits.
In conclusion, while alcohol may initially produce a sensation of being "pepped up," this effect is fleeting and can quickly give way to dangerous levels of impairment. Understanding the relationship between BAC and its effects on the body is essential for making informed decisions about alcohol consumption and ensuring one's safety and the safety of others.

Individual Tolerance: People's bodies react differently to alcohol; some may feel more energized than others
Alcohol's effects on the body can vary widely from person to person, a phenomenon known as individual tolerance. This tolerance is influenced by a multitude of factors, including genetics, body weight, metabolism, and overall health. For some individuals, consuming alcohol may result in a feeling of increased energy and sociability, while others may experience drowsiness or other sedative effects.
One key factor in individual tolerance is the rate at which a person's liver can metabolize alcohol. Those with a faster metabolism may feel the energizing effects of alcohol more pronounced, as their body can process the substance more quickly. Conversely, individuals with a slower metabolism may experience a more sedative effect, as the alcohol remains in their system for a longer period.
Another important consideration is the concept of functional tolerance, which refers to the body's ability to adapt to the presence of alcohol over time. Regular drinkers may develop a functional tolerance, allowing them to consume larger amounts of alcohol without experiencing the same level of impairment as a non-drinker. However, this tolerance can also lead to a decrease in the energizing effects of alcohol, as the body becomes more efficient at processing the substance.
It's also worth noting that individual tolerance can change over time. Factors such as age, health status, and drinking habits can all impact a person's tolerance to alcohol. For example, older adults may find that their tolerance decreases as their metabolism slows down, while individuals who drink frequently may develop a higher tolerance.
Understanding individual tolerance is crucial for making informed decisions about alcohol consumption. By recognizing how alcohol affects your body specifically, you can better gauge your limits and avoid potential risks associated with excessive drinking. It's important to remember that while some people may feel more energized after consuming alcohol, others may experience different effects, and it's essential to prioritize your own health and safety when making choices about alcohol use.

Social and Psychological Factors: Drinking alcohol in social settings can influence your mood and perceived energy levels
Alcohol's effects on mood and energy are deeply intertwined with social and psychological factors. When consumed in social settings, alcohol can act as a social lubricant, reducing inhibitions and increasing feelings of relaxation and euphoria. This can lead to a perception of heightened energy and sociability, as individuals may feel more comfortable engaging in conversations and activities they might otherwise avoid.
However, this perceived increase in energy is often short-lived and can be followed by a crash, leaving individuals feeling fatigued and lethargic. The social context in which alcohol is consumed can also influence its effects. For example, drinking in a loud, crowded bar may lead to a more stimulating experience, while drinking in a quiet, intimate setting may result in a more sedating effect.
Psychological factors, such as expectations and past experiences, can also play a significant role in how alcohol affects mood and energy. Individuals who associate alcohol with positive experiences may be more likely to perceive it as energizing, while those who have had negative experiences may view it as draining. Additionally, the placebo effect can be powerful, with individuals who believe alcohol will increase their energy levels experiencing a perceived boost, even if the actual physiological effects are minimal.
It's important to note that while alcohol may provide a temporary sense of increased energy, it is ultimately a depressant that can disrupt normal sleep patterns and lead to long-term health consequences. As such, it's crucial to consume alcohol in moderation and be aware of its potential effects on mood and energy levels.
